Output ef3deca7588b26d07cae4fba9393eda2506fffef208a70602a894f18efbeb0b7:7

value
26814099
script pubkey
OP_0 OP_PUSHBYTES_20 92405470d67f1d35760ab2a5f5c67951c3e82533
address
ltc1qjfq9guxk0uwn2as2k2jlt3ne28p7sffnlxgpnm
transaction
ef3deca7588b26d07cae4fba9393eda2506fffef208a70602a894f18efbeb0b7
spent
true